This park includes the highest alps of New Zealand. Its administrators have successfully develop walking tracks, roads, alpine cabins, services, and facilities to balance the natural conditions and the encouragement of its use. The facilities are improving an an ongoing basis and visitor numbers are soaring.  It is worth taking a walk on one of the park's great walking tracks.
